Types of Men Slippers for Everyday Comfort

Men Slippers come in several styles to match different routines, climates, and comfort preferences.

Moccasin Slippers

Moccasin slippers offer a classic, cozy design and are often made with soft uppers and padded interiors.

Best for:

  • Lounging
  • Home office use
  • Relaxed indoor wear

Scuff Slippers

Scuff slippers have an open-back design that makes them easy to put on and remove.

They are useful for:

  • Quick morning routines
  • Bedroom use
  • Light household movement

Clog Slippers

Clog styles provide a more structured shape and often include firmer outsoles.

They work well for:

  • Extended indoor wear
  • Quick porch or garage trips
  • Users who prefer more foot coverage

Indoor-Outdoor Slippers

Indoor-outdoor slippers combine soft interiors with stronger soles for added versatility.

Non Slippery Slippers for Men

Non slippery slippers for men are designed with traction-focused soles that help provide more stable footing on indoor surfaces such as tile, hardwood, laminate, and vinyl.

Why Grip Matters

Slippers with better traction can help reduce unwanted sliding during normal household movement.

Useful features include:

  • Textured rubber outsoles
  • EVA traction patterns
  • Wide sole bases
  • Secure heel design
  • Flexible but stable construction

Grip Feature Guide

Feature Benefit
Textured Outsole Helps improve surface grip
Rubber Sole Adds traction and durability
Wide Base Supports stable footing
Secure Fit Helps reduce internal foot movement
Flexible Sole Supports natural walking

Match the Sole to Your Flooring

Smooth indoor surfaces may benefit from stronger traction patterns, while carpeted floors may require less aggressive grip.

Memory Foam Men Slippers

Memory foam slippers are popular because they provide soft cushioning that adapts to the foot.

Benefits of Memory Foam

Memory foam can offer:

  • Softer underfoot feel
  • Pressure distribution
  • Added comfort on hard floors
  • Support for longer wear

Memory Foam Guide

Feature Benefit
Contoured Cushioning Adapts to foot shape
Shock Absorption Softens steps
Soft Interior Improves comfort
Layered Footbed Adds support

Check Foam Density

Very soft foam may feel comfortable initially but can compress quickly. A more supportive layered design can provide better long-term comfort.

How to Choose Non Slippery Slippers for Men

When shopping for non slippery slippers for men, focus on both the outsole and the overall fit.

What to Check

Review:

  1. Sole material
  2. Tread pattern
  3. Heel fit
  4. Width
  5. Cushioning
  6. Intended indoor or outdoor use

Buying Guide

Factor Why It Matters
Rubber Sole Improves traction
Tread Pattern Helps grip surfaces
Secure Fit Reduces internal sliding
Width Improves comfort
Cushioning Supports daily wear

Grip Is Only One Part of Stability

Even a high-traction outsole may feel unstable if the slipper is too loose or poorly fitted.

FAQs - Men Slippers

What are non slippery slippers for men?

Non slippery slippers for men are slippers designed with traction-focused outsoles that help provide a more stable walking surface on floors such as hardwood, tile, laminate, and vinyl.

What sole is best for men slippers?

Rubber and textured EVA soles are common choices because they can provide a useful balance of grip, flexibility, and durability. The best option depends on whether the slippers are intended only for indoor wear or also for light outdoor use.

Can Men Slippers be worn outside?

Some Men Slippers are designed for indoor-outdoor use and include durable rubber soles suitable for short outdoor tasks. Always check the product description before using slippers outside.

How should Men Slippers fit?

Men Slippers should feel secure without squeezing the foot. There should be enough toe room, and the heel should not slide excessively while walking. Product-specific size charts are useful because sizing can vary.

What features should I look for in everyday Men Slippers?

For daily use, look for comfortable cushioning, a secure fit, durable construction, breathable or warm materials based on your climate, and a textured outsole if you want better traction on smooth floors.
